The Tolland Food Pantry is experiencing an increased need, and it is asking for help to keep our shelves stocked for local families.

How You Can Help:Donate non-perishable food items, such as:

  • Canned fruits, vegetables and soups
  • Pasta, rice and boxed meals/sides
  • Peanut butter, cereal and other shelf-stable goods

Donation Drop-Off Locations:

  • Tolland Town Hall: A collection box will be available near the main entrance during early voting for your convenience.
  • Tolland Public Library: Our regular donation box will remain available in the library lobby for those not entering town hall.

Gift Card Donations: Grocery store gift cards are also greatly appreciated and help community members supplement fresh and essential items. Please drop these off directly at the Human Services Office on the 4th level of the Town Hall (21 Tolland Green).
